Watch a Movie While Charging Your Tesla?

How would you like to watch a movie and get a meal while your Tesla charges? If you live in Los Angeles, you might be able to do that someday. While no opening date has been given, Musk has submitted the necessary paperwork to the Department of City Planning for Los Angeles.

The site will feature a diner with both indoor and outdoor seating. In the parking lot will be 29 Supercharger stations and 5 level 2 chargers.

Tesla Supercharger stations allow people to charge both the Tesla Model S and the Model X. The time to fully charge will be between an hour to an hour and a half for the Superchargers and about 4–6 hours for the rest. Charging from a standard 240 V socket takes about 10 hours.

According to the filed paperwork, the combo charging stations/diner/drive-in theater will be on West Santa Monica Boulevard. A Shakey’s pizzeria will be demolished to make room for the project. the rest will be Level 2 chargers.

Patrons will have two screens to choose from as well as a classic diner menu.

Musk has been talking about this since 2018. At that time, he also wanted to have a roller skating rink. Since then, he’s filed a trademark with the U.S. Patent and Trademark Office.
